Erling Haaland’s Dad Jokes About Arsenal After Community Shield Win

Alfie Haaland, the former Manchester City star and father of current striker Erling Haaland, couldn’t resist poking fun at Arsenal after they beat Manchester City in the Community Shield. As a proud father, Alfie would have been watching the game as his son took on last season’s title rivals at Wembley.

Despite finishing as runners-up in the Premier League, it was Arsenal who lifted the Community Shield trophy, winning the game on penalties following a 1-1 draw in normal time. This victory gave Gunners fans the opportunity to taunt Haaland, who was unable to find the scoresheet in the match.

Last year’s edition of the Community Shield wasn’t an accurate representation of Haaland’s abilities, as he went on to score a record-breaking 36 Premier League goals, helping Manchester City secure the title. To highlight this fact, a football fan account posted an iconic video of ex-Southampton boss Ralph Hasenhuttl celebrating prematurely, along with the caption “Premier League fans after seeing Haaland had a stinker in the Community Shield game but then remember he did the same last season.”

Taking advantage of this moment, Haaland’s dad decided to crack a joke about Arsenal. Starting his tweet with a winking face emoji, Alfie wrote: “Well done Arsenal, great win. You must be favorites for the league now.” However, Gunners fans didn’t take kindly to the comment and responded with their own witty remarks.

While Haaland was kept quiet on Sunday, his dad turned the conversation towards Arsenal, highlighting their victory in the Community Shield. Some fans replied with pictures of Manchester City manager Pep Guardiola looking disappointed, implying that Arsenal’s success would be short-lived. Others confidently agreed with Alfie’s statement, expressing their belief that Arsenal is indeed favorites for the league.

Looking ahead, Manchester City will kick off their Premier League season against Burnley, led by former captain Vincent Kompany, this Friday. The match will be exclusively live on talkSPORT. On the other hand, Arsenal will face Nottingham Forest in the early kick-off on Saturday.
